cdn服务器的作用,CDN服务器硬件架构解析,从基础组件到高可用部署
- 综合资讯
- 2025-04-21 08:15:41
- 2

CDN服务器通过分布式网络架构实现全球内容加速分发,核心作用包括降低网络延迟、提升访问体验、分担源站流量压力及增强业务容灾能力,其硬件架构由边缘节点(部署在靠近用户的区...
CDN服务器通过分布式网络架构实现全球内容加速分发,核心作用包括降低网络延迟、提升访问体验、分担源站流量压力及增强业务容灾能力,其硬件架构由边缘节点(部署在靠近用户的区域)、内容缓存集群(存储静态/动态资源)、应用层网关(处理请求路由与协议转换)三大基础组件构成,配合负载均衡设备实现流量智能调度,高可用部署需采用多机房冗余架构,通过BGP智能选路、Anycast协议实现跨节点自动切换,结合实时健康监测、故障自愈及热备份机制,确保99.99%服务可用性,关键技术创新包括动态资源预加载、QUIC协议优化及边缘计算集成,形成从基础硬件层到智能调度层的立体化防护体系。
CDN服务器的核心作用与技术演进
CDN(Content Delivery Network)作为现代互联网基础设施的重要组成部分,其核心价值在于通过分布式节点网络实现内容的高效分发,根据Akamai最新报告,全球CDN流量已突破8.5 ZB/年,占互联网总流量的63%,这种爆发式增长背后,硬件架构的持续创新成为支撑CDN服务的关键。
图片来源于网络,如有侵权联系删除
1 内容分发网络的本质特征
CDN服务器集群本质上构建了"边缘计算+智能路由"的复合型网络架构,与传统数据中心相比,其硬件部署呈现三大特性:
- 分布式拓扑:节点间距缩短至50-200公里,时延降低至20ms以内
- 动态负载均衡:基于实时流量数据(每秒百万级请求处理)的智能调度
- 异构化硬件:从传统x86服务器到专用加速卡,再到智能网卡(DPU)的演进
2 典型应用场景的硬件需求差异
应用类型 | 核心指标 | 硬件配置示例 |
---|---|---|
视频直播 | 带宽利用率 | 100Gbps网卡+H.265编解码加速卡 |
在线游戏 | 低延迟响应 | GPU渲染节点+千兆环形网络 |
静态资源 | 存储密度 | 5英寸12TB HDD阵列+SSD缓存 |
API服务 | 吞吐量 | 64核处理器+RDMA网络 |
3 硬件架构演进路线图
2005-2010:传统Web服务器集群(单机性能200W) 2011-2016:云服务器+SDN网络(虚拟化率>40%) 2017-2020:DPU+智能网卡(网络延迟<10μs) 2021-2025:异构计算节点(CPU+GPU+NPU协同)
图片来源于网络,如有侵权联系删除
CDN服务器硬件组件深度解析
1 网络接入层硬件
1.1 边缘接入设备
- 核心交换机:采用Catalyst 9500系列(背板带宽480Gbps)
- 智能网关:思科ACI架构支持VXLAN-EVPN(隧道封装效率提升30%)
- 光模块:400G QSFP-DD(传输距离达80km)
1.2 核心路由设备
- 多路径路由引擎:华为CloudEngine 16800(支持BGP+OSPF双协议)
- BGP Anycast部署:采用VRRP+HSRP双栈协议(故障切换<50ms)
- 负载均衡算法:加权轮询(Round Robin)+源IP哈希(Hash)混合模式
2 服务器集群硬件
2.1 基础配置参数
- 处理器:Intel Xeon Scalable Gold 6338(28核/56线程,3.8GHz)
- 内存:3D XPoint存储器(2TB容量,500GB/s带宽)
- 存储:全闪存阵列(RAID 6配置,IOPS>1M)
2.2 专用加速硬件
- 视频处理卡:NVIDIA DGX A100(Tensor Core 2.4TFLOPS)
- 加密模块:Intel PTT(硬件级SSL/TLS加速,吞吐量40Gbps)
- AI推理单元:Google TPUv4(矩阵运算加速比CPU高100倍)
3 存储系统架构
3.1 分布式存储方案
- 冷热分层设计:
- 热数据:NVMe SSD(读写延迟<50μs)
- 温数据:LTO-9磁带库(压缩比3:1,归档周期>5年)
- 纠删码技术:LRC(Reed-Solomon)算法,数据冗余率15%
3.2 内容缓存策略
- LRU-K算法优化:缓存命中率提升至92%(传统LRU的18%)
- 预加载机制:基于用户行为预测(准确率87%)
- 对象存储系统:Ceph集群(对象存储密度达100TB/节点)
4 安全防护硬件
4.1 DDoS防御体系
- 流量清洗设备:Arista 7050系列(支持200Gbps线速检测)
- 攻击特征库:每秒更新10万+威胁指纹(基于AI模型)
- 速率限制模块:硬件级QoS(处理能力>10Mpps)
4.2 数据加密方案
- TLS 1.3硬件加速:NVIDIA T4 GPU(密钥交换速度达200Gbps)
- 国密算法适配:鲲鹏920芯片专用加速模块
- 密钥管理系统:基于HSM硬件安全模块(FIPS 140-2 Level 3)
5 边缘计算节点硬件
5.1 模块化设计
- 5G小型基站:华为AirPON(支持eMBB场景)
- MEC设备:NVIDIA EGX(时延<10ms,支持Kubernetes)
- IoT网关:Siemens SIMATIC CP1543(支持OPC UA协议)
5.2 动态部署方案
- 集装箱化节点:Docker on bare metal(启动时间<2s)
- 太阳能供电系统:200W柔性光伏板+超级电容储能(续航72小时)
- 环境传感器:温湿度+振动+光强实时监测(采样频率1Hz)
高可用架构实现关键技术
1 冗余设计体系
- 硬件冗余:N+1配置(电源/网络/存储三重备份)
- 软件冗余:Kubernetes liveness+readiness探针(健康检查间隔5s)
- 地理冗余:跨3个以上骨干网区域部署(容灾恢复时间RTO<15min)
2 智能调度系统
- SDN控制器:OpenDaylight(支持OpenFlow 1.3)
- AI调度模型:基于LSTM神经网络(预测准确率91.7%)
- 动态扩缩容:自动触发K8s Horizontal Pod Autoscaler(HPA)
3 能效优化方案
- 液冷技术:冷板式冷却系统(PUE值1.05)
- 休眠机制:基于Intel SpeedStep技术(空闲时功耗降低70%)
- 可再生能源: AWS Graviton芯片节点(太阳能供电占比40%)
典型部署场景案例分析
1 视频直播CDN集群
- 硬件配置:
- 视频编码节点:16台NVIDIA A100(支持H.265/AV1编码)
- 流媒体服务器:200台x86_64服务器(每台配置2TB NVMe)
- 边缘节点:50个5G MEC设备(支持4K/8K分发)
- 性能指标:
- 吞吐量:12.8TB/s(单节点)
- 延迟:平均28ms(95th percentile)
- 可用性:99.999% SLA
2 金融API服务集群
- 安全架构:
- 硬件防火墙:Fortinet FortiGate 3100E(吞吐量80Gbps)
- 数据加密:Intel PT(硬件虚拟化加密,性能损耗<1%)
- 审计系统:SAP HANA(日志存储密度达10亿条/GB)
- 性能表现:
- TPS:5000万/秒(每秒处理10万笔交易)
- RPO:<1秒(事务原子性保障)
- RTO:<30秒(故障恢复)
未来技术发展趋势
1 硬件创新方向
- 光子计算芯片:Lightmatter's Livox(能效比提升1000倍)
- DNA存储介质:IBM Research实验室已实现1TB数据存储
- 量子加密模块:中国科大实现10公里级量子密钥分发
2 网络架构演进
- 6G网络融合:太赫兹频段(0.1-10THz)支持1Tbps传输
- 空天地一体化:低轨卫星(Starlink V2)时延<20ms
- 边缘智能处理:NVIDIA Jetson Orin Nano(30TOPS AI算力)
3 绿色计算实践
- 液冷数据中心:微软海水稻液冷项目(PUE<1.1)
- 生物降解材料:戴尔使用海洋塑料制造服务器机柜
- AI能效优化:Google DeepMind算法降低数据中心能耗23%
硬件选型关键决策因素
1 性能评估矩阵
评估维度 | 权重 | 测试方法 |
---|---|---|
吞吐量 | 30% | Iometer 5.1 |
延迟 | 25% | iPerf 3.7 |
可靠性 | 20% | MTBF测试(>100,000小时) |
能效 | 15% | TCO模型计算 |
成本 | 10% | 3年TCO分析 |
2 供应商对比分析
供应商 | 优势领域 | 典型产品 | 成本系数 |
---|---|---|---|
华为 | 网络设备 | CloudEngine 16800 | 78 |
联想 | 存储方案 | ThinkSystem OA8000 | 85 |
HPE | 服务器 | ProLiant DL380 Gen10 | 92 |
网易 | 定制化 | Yuncore 100G网卡 | 05 |
3 预算分配建议
- 硬件采购:55%(含5%应急预算)
- 运维成本:30%(含30%能耗支出)
- 技术研发:10%
- 市场推广:5%
典型故障场景与解决方案
1 大规模DDoS攻击应对
- 攻击特征:1.2Tbps UDP洪水攻击(反射放大)
- 防御措施:
- 部署Cloudflare Magic Transit(BGP过滤)
- 启用AWS Shield Advanced(自动拦截恶意IP)
- 启用Anycast智能路由(30秒内切换路径)
- 恢复时间:从攻击开始到业务恢复<90秒
2 硬件单点故障处理
- 案例:某CDN节点SSD阵列SMART预警
- 处理流程:
- 启用RAID 6重建(耗时2小时)
- 迁移数据至备用节点(通过Ceph CRUSH算法)
- 网络切换(VRRP协议,<50ms)
- 业务影响:零感知切换,无数据丢失
行业实践经验总结
1 成功案例:某头部视频平台
- 硬件改造:将传统SSD替换为Optane持久内存(延迟从5μs降至0.8μs)
- 效果提升:
- 吞吐量从120Gbps提升至480Gbps
- 带宽成本降低40%
- 用户卡顿率下降68%
2 失败教训:某金融API服务
- 硬件选型失误:使用消费级SSD导致200+次数据损坏
- 改进措施:
- 采用企业级 endurance SSD(TBW>2000)
- 部署ZFS动态修复(错误率降至0.0001%)
- 建立全链路监控(Prometheus+Grafana)
3 创新实践:某智慧城市项目
- 边缘计算部署:
- 使用华为Atlas 800训练卡(参数规模支持1B)
- 部署在200个5G微基站(时延<10ms)
- 效果:
- 城市监控识别准确率98.7%
- 数据传输成本降低75%
硬件选型最佳实践
1 网络设备选型指南
- 核心交换机:需支持VXLAN EVPN(思科AS9500/华为CloudEngine 16800)
- 接入交换机:千兆/万兆双端口(如Arista 7050-28)
- 测试工具:Spirent Avalanche(模拟1000+并发用户)
2 存储系统配置原则
- 热存储:NVMe SSD(3D XPoint/3D NAND)
- 温存储:LTO-9磁带(压缩比3:1)
- 冷存储:蓝光归档(存储密度达50PB/m²)
3 能效优化策略
- PUE管理:通过施耐德EcoStruxure实现PUE<1.15
- 电源架构:采用模块化冗余电源(1+N配置)
- 散热设计:冷热通道隔离(热通道温度控制在45℃以内)
行业发展趋势展望
1 2025-2030年技术预测
- 硬件形态:硅光芯片(光子集成度提升10倍)
- 网络架构:基于SD-WAN的智能路由(时延优化率>40%)
- 安全防护:量子密钥分发(QKD)全面商用
2 商业模式创新
- 硬件即服务(HaaS):阿里云Compute as a Service(CAAS)
- 边缘即服务(EaaS):AWS Outposts本地化部署
- 绿色认证体系:TÜV莱茵DCSSM认证(数据中心能效标杆)
3 核心技术挑战
- 异构资源调度:CPU+GPU+NPU的统一管理
- 端到端加密:在5G边缘实现200Gbps线速加密
- 数字孪生仿真:构建百万级节点的虚拟映射系统
全文共计3278字,系统解析了CDN服务器硬件架构的12个核心模块,包含28项关键技术参数、9个典型应用场景、5种商业实践案例,以及3套未来技术路线图,内容涵盖从物理层硬件到上层协议栈的全栈技术解析,结合实测数据与行业白皮书,为读者提供完整的硬件选型与部署参考。
本文由智淘云于2025-04-21发表在智淘云,如有疑问,请联系我们。
本文链接:https://www.zhitaoyun.cn/2172752.html
本文链接:https://www.zhitaoyun.cn/2172752.html
发表评论